Need Support?

If you're overwhelmed or need help with mental health or substance abuse, the SAMHSA National Helpline is get more info here to assist you. Trained professionals are available around the clock to provide confidential guidance. Call 1-800-662-4357 to connect with someone who can assist you in finding options that meet your unique needs.

NIDA

The Institute of Drug Abuse is a leading government agency dedicated to investigating drug abuse and addiction. Through clinical trials, NIDA seeks to develop effective treatments and harm reduction approaches for substance use disorders.

Their mission is to reduce the devastating impact of drug abuse on individuals, families, and society. NIDA's website provides a wealth of data on drug use, addiction, and treatment options.
